DIN 38412-37:1999

German standard methods for the examination of water, waste water and sludge - Bio-assays (group L) - Determination of the inhibitory effect of water on the growth of Photobacterium phosphoreum (cell multiplication inhibition test) (L 37)

The document describes a chemical-biological method for the determination of the inhibitory effect of water to luminescent bacteria. The diluted waste water specimen is stocked with the luminescent bacteria under defined condition. A dilution factor G<(Index)LW>-value is stated as result.
